Reinforced window replacement services involve upgrading existing windows with stronger, more durable materials to improve their strength and resilience. This process typically includes removing old or damaged window units and installing new, reinforced frames and glass that are designed to withstand impacts, harsh weather conditions, and everyday wear. The goal is to enhance the overall stability of the windows, making them less susceptible to breakage and damage over time. These upgrades can be particularly beneficial for homeowners seeking to improve the safety and security of their properties.

This service helps address common problems such as broken or cracked windows, drafts, and security concerns. Over time, windows can become weakened due to exposure to the elements or accidental impacts, leading to increased energy bills and compromised safety. Reinforced window replacement provides a solution by replacing vulnerable units with stronger options that resist forced entry and reduce the risk of shattering. Additionally, upgrading to reinforced windows can improve insulation, helping to maintain indoor comfort and reduce heating or cooling costs.

Reinforced window replacement is often used in residential properties, including single-family homes, multi-family complexes, and historic houses. These upgrades are suitable for properties located in areas prone to severe weather, such as storms or hail, or for homeowners prioritizing added security features. Commercial buildings and public facilities may also benefit from this service, especially in settings where safety and durability are critical. Generally, any property with aging or damaged windows that no longer provide adequate protection or energy efficiency can consider reinforced window replacement as a practical upgrade.

The overview below groups typical Reinforced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Prosper,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window reinforcement or small repl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on window size and materials used.

Standard Replacement - Replacing several windows or upgrading to reinforced options us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all within this typical range.

Larger Projects - Full-scale window replacements for multiple rooms or larger homes can range from $4,000 to $8,000. These projects are less common but may involve more complex installations or custom features.

Complex or Custom Installations - Highly customized or structural reinforcement projects can exceed $10,000, with larger, more complex jobs reaching $15,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ent and depend on specific structural requ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local contractors for window replacement services.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and the responsibilities of each party.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ures everyone is aligned on the project's goals. It’s also beneficial to ask service providers to explain their process, including any preparations needed before installation and what to expect during the work. Well-documented expectations can serve as a reference point throughout the project, contributing to a more transparent and stress-free experience.
